Cold Weather Inbound

The weather is about to get colder next week! Spells of rain, sleet and snow are likely during Monday and overnight into Tuesday morning.

According to the Met office who have issued a yellow warning, “The most likely scenario is for most of the snow to fall on high ground, with 5 to 10 cm possible above 300 metres and perhaps as much as 15 to 20 cm above 400 metres. There is a small chance of snow settling at lower levels, where 5 to 10 cm would prove much more disruptive.”

As rain, sleet and snow clear on Tuesday morning, care should be taken as ice may form on untreated surfaces. Time to stock up on the antifreeze and de-icer!
